(where χ (mod q) is a Dirichlet character) arise naturally in many classical problems of analytic number theory, from estimating the least quadratic nonresidue (mod p) to bounding L-functions. Recall that for any character χ (mod q) , |Sχ(x)| is trivially bounded above by φ(q). A folklore conjecture (which is a consequence of the Generalized Riemann Hypothesis) predicts that for nonprincipal characters the true bound should look like1 |Sχ(x)| ≪ǫ √ x · q.

un 2 00 7 Profinite complexes of curves , their automorphisms and anabelian properties of moduli stacks of curves
Let M g,[n] , for 2g − 2 + n > 0, be the Deligne-Mumford (briefly D-M) moduli stack of smooth curves of genus g labeled by n unordered distinct points. The main result of the paper is that a finite, connectedétale cover M λ of M g,[n] , defined over a sub-p-adic field k, is " almost " anabelian in the sense conjectured by Grothendieck for curves and their moduli spaces.
